Great for van build
These fit the majority of the factory holes in a 2018 Sprinter perfectly. It seems that in many van builds, people widen the holes and use a bigger nut/bolt, but these seem to work perfectly as well. I haven't tried loading them with any large weight yet, but they seem strong and are easy enough to install with the hand tool from McMaster-Carr.

Great for 2016 sprinter factory wholes
Perfect fit to fill the majority of the factory holes on the walls and a couple of the factory wholes on the ceiling cross beams of my 2016 merc sprinter van. Seems like they are pretty solid definitely blew a few of them out (out of the 160+ that I have used) from just barely Overtightening them but if you don't tighten them enough they tend to spin out alot just when you need them most so it's a bit of a fine line but once you get it they work great.
